Garrett is the true pioneer of automotive turbocharging dating back more than 60 years, and continues today as the world’s leader in turbo technology solutions and an experienced supplier of electric boosting products and automotive software to support passenger cars, commercial vehicles and off-highway equipment. With a worldwide footprint of engineering centers, testing labs and manufacturing facilities, Garrett serves all major automotive companies to implement key differentiated technology offerings. The Government Relations (GR) intern will play an important role in supporting Garrett’s growth in a fast-moving industry influenced by strong policy changes. In this role, the GR intern will monitor policy developments important to Garrett (may include hydrogen fuel cell vehicle mobility, e-vehicle regulation, emissions and climate focus areas) and follow up with internal and external stakeholders. He/she will focus on the US market, though the assignments might include outreach in Europe. He/she will help to define a strategy to promote Hydrogen mobility in the US and support the process and the objective to obtain R&D funds from the federal and state governments in the US.

Key Responsibilities

  • Monitor policy developments within the US and analyze them for business relevant information
  • Support the process of receiving government funds for R&D within the US
  • Help define a strategy to support Hydrogen mobility in the US, including stakeholder mapping
